Two incidents this week have dampened spirit of civil
society and private sector representatives. On Monday
morning before session started members from the
private sector were told to leave the room. On Tuesday
afternoon civil society representatives were also told
to leave the room because the negotiation session was
a private meeting only for government delegations.
These incidents were embarrasing, humiliating and
discouring for individuals concerned, not to mention
the organisation they represented.
According to Chairman Karklins, observers are not
allowed to take seats in the public gallery to listen
in to the discussion. Therefore there is no way in
which civil society representatives can follow
developments in the negotiation throughout the week.
Excluding other stakeholders from the WSIS
negotiations certainly undermines the principles of
the Geneva Declaration in which governments, private
sector, civil society and international organizations
remain equal partners in the process because each play
a distinctive role in developing and promoting ICTs.
The negotiation faltered this afternoon because some
of implementation issues post-Tunis requires input of
non government stakeholders. The irony indeed is
obvious - government alone do not have the expertise
fundamental to implementing the Tunis Plan.
